Description
Tender, smoky, and deeply flavorful, these Southern Black Eyed Peas are simmered in a savory broth with the ‘holy trinity’ of vegetables, making them a soul-warming staple of Southern cuisine and tradition.
Ingredients
Scale
- 1 pound dried black eyed peas, sorted and rinsed
- 1 large onion, diced (sweet Vidalia recommended)
- 2 celery stalks, finely chopped
- 1 green bell pepper, diced
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 smoked turkey leg or wing (alternatively 2 tablespoons liquid smoke)
- 2 bay leaves
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per (adjust to taste)
- 1 tablespoon creole seasoning
- 8 cups chicken or vegetable broth
- 2 tablespoons butter or olive oil
- Salt and black p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ley for garnish
- Hot sauce for serving (optional)
Instructions
- Place sorted and rinsed black eyed peas in a bowl. Cover with water and soak overnight, or use the quick-soak method: boil for 2 minutes, cover, and let sit 1 hour.
- In a large pot, heat butter or olive oil over medium heat. Sauté onion, celery, and bell pepper for 5–7 minutes. Add garlic and cook for 30 seconds.
- Add thyme, cayenne, and creole seasoning. Stir for 30 seconds to bloom spices. Add bay leaves and smoked turkey or liquid smoke.
- Drain soaked peas and add to pot. Pour in broth to cover peas by an inch. Bring to a boil, reduce to a simmer, and cook covered for 60–90 minutes, stirring occasionally.
- Check for doneness at 60 minutes. When peas are tender, remove turkey, shred meat, and return to pot. Season with salt and pepper. For thicker texture, mash some peas against the side of the pot.
- Let peas rest off heat for 15–20 minutes. Serve hot with fresh parsley and optional hot sauce. Best enjoyed with rice or cornbread.
Notes
For the creamiest texture and best flavor, soak peas overnight and simmer gently. Smoked turkey adds depth, but liquid smoke or smoked paprika works for vegetarian versions.
